Ghana’s U13 side silenced Kenya by hammering the East African side 5-0 at the 2014 African Milo Championship in Victoria Island in Lagos on Friday to set up a final date with cross-border rivals Nigeria. 

Abdul Rashid Rahman’s Tamale Zogbeli Block A gifted youngsters ensure the opposite manager Abinda Ben was shunted and shuttered even before the end of the opening 45 minutes by trouncing his side 3-0 with brilliant finishes from Abubakar Rauf and Haruna Abdulai .

Abinda Ben who had started the trade of words in the pre-match presser was forced to bring tactics to bare to justify his claims about Kenyan youth football development but his charges returned from recess to suffer more and more pain.

Ghana’s 10-year-old Nuhu Abdulai, the youngest player at this year’s finals stole the show with a stunning goal before Mohammed Rahman scored a belter from the center circle to nail the Haranbee Starlets.

While Ghana were seriously immersed in their surgical disintegration of Kenya, Nigeria were watching with flavoured interest as they had earlier survived an early scare from South Africa to win 4-1 in the opening game.

The two African giants will resume their rivalry during the weekend as the host – Nigeria, seek to annex Ghana – title-holders, with a host-and-win agenda.

Asempa FM’s Ghanaian journalist Kusi Mensah who watched the youngsters believes Ghana are likely to retain their title.

‘Very talented and disciplined side and with what we saw on Friday, they can go on and retain that crown,’ he told GHANAsoccernet.com
